Christian Haywood charged in shooting at Evanston hospital that injured security officer inside emergency room: police

A man has been charged following an incident at a hospital in the northern suburbs, where he allegedly shot a security guard and bit another. The incident took place in the emergency room on Thursday, and authorities provided confirmation on Sunday.

Christian Haywood, aged 28 from Evanston, has been charged with a felony count of Attempted First Degree Murder, alongside several other felony and misdemeanor charges.

Police reported that on Thursday evening, Haywood was at a Taco Bell experiencing an unspecified mental health crisis. He agreed to receive an assessment from paramedics and was subsequently taken voluntarily to Evanston Hospital for further evaluation.

Haywood was taken to Endeavor Health Evanston Hospital’s emergency room, in the 2600-block of Ridge Avenue, for treatment. There, he “began to act in a distressed manner,” and two hospital security officers entered the treatment area, police said.

That’s when an altercation took place, police said, and Haywood took out a gun.

Haywood fired at least three times, striking one of the security officers in her arm and leg just before 8 p.m.

The shooting victim, a 33-year-old woman, underwent surgery for her injuries and remains in stable condition on Sunday, police said.

Police said while Haywood was being subdued and disarmed, he bit another security officer, a 47-year-old woman.

The shooting prompted a lockdown at the emergency department.

The hospital shared a statement on Thursday, saying, “A shooting occurred in the emergency room at Evanston Hospital this evening. The individual was quickly apprehended and taken into custody. There is no active threat. The safety of our patients and team members is our top priority. The Emergency Department is on lockdown and bypass.”

Officers found a second gun while searching the suspect’s property at the Evanston Police Department.

Further information was not immediately available.
